2024年信息论与编码教案_第1页
2024年信息论与编码教案_第2页
2024年信息论与编码教案_第3页
2024年信息论与编码教案_第4页
2024年信息论与编码教案_第5页
已阅读5页,还剩4页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

信息论与编码教案信息论与编码教案/信息论与编码教案信息论与编码教案教案信息论与编码课程目标:本课程旨在帮助学生理解信息论的基本原理,掌握编码技术的基本概念和方法,并能够应用这些知识解决实际问题。教学内容:1.信息论的基本概念:信息、熵、信源、信道、编码等。2.熵的概念及其计算方法:条件熵、联合熵、互信息等。3.信源编码:无失真编码、有失真编码、哈夫曼编码等。4.信道编码:分组码、卷积码、汉明码等。5.编码技术的应用:数字通信、数据压缩、密码学等。教学方法:1.讲授:通过讲解和示例,向学生介绍信息论与编码的基本概念和原理。2.案例分析:通过分析实际问题,让学生了解信息论与编码的应用。3.实践操作:通过实验和练习,让学生掌握编码技术的具体应用。教学步骤:1.引入:介绍信息论与编码的基本概念和重要性,激发学生的学习兴趣。2.讲解:详细讲解信息论的基本原理和编码技术的基本方法,包括信源编码和信道编码。3.案例分析:通过分析实际问题,让学生了解信息论与编码的应用,如数字通信、数据压缩等。4.实践操作:通过实验和练习,让学生亲自动手实现编码过程,加深对知识点的理解。5.总结:回顾本课程的内容,强调重点和难点,提供进一步学习的建议。教学评估:1.课堂参与度:观察学生在课堂上的表现,包括提问、回答问题、参与讨论等。2.作业完成情况:评估学生对作业的完成情况,包括正确性、规范性和创新性。3.实验报告:评估学生的实验报告,包括实验结果的正确性、实验分析的深度和实验报告的写作质量。教学资源:1.教材:选用一本适合初学者的教材,如《信息论与编码》。2.参考文献:提供一些参考文献,如《信息论基础》、《编码理论》等。3.在线资源:提供一些在线资源,如教学视频、学术论文等。教学建议:1.鼓励学生积极参与课堂讨论和提问,提高他们的学习兴趣和主动性。2.在讲解过程中,尽量使用简单的语言和生动的例子,帮助学生更好地理解复杂的概念。3.鼓励学生进行实践操作,通过实验和练习,加深对知识点的理解。4.提供一些实际问题,让学生运用所学知识解决,培养他们的应用能力。5.鼓励学生进行深入研究,提供一些参考文献和在线资源,帮助他们拓展知识面。重点关注的细节:信源编码和信道编码的基本方法及其应用。详细补充和说明:1.信源编码的基本方法:信源编码的目的是将原始信息转换为更紧凑的表示形式,减少冗余信息,从而提高传输效率和存储效率。常见的信源编码方法包括:(1)无失真编码:无失真编码是指在编码和解码过程中,信息不发生任何失真。常见的无失真编码方法有哈夫曼编码、香农-范诺编码等。哈夫曼编码是一种基于概率的编码方法,通过为不同的符号分配不同的编码长度,使得整个编码序列的平均长度最小。香农-范诺编码是一种基于符号出现概率的编码方法,通过构建编码树,将概率较大的符号分配较短的编码,概率较小的符号分配较长的编码。(2)有失真编码:有失真编码是指在编码和解码过程中,允许一定程度的失真。常见的有失真编码方法有量化编码、差分编码等。量化编码是将连续的信号值映射到有限的离散值上,从而减少表示每个信号值所需的位数。差分编码是利用信号之间的相关性,只对相邻信号之间的差值进行编码,从而减少冗余信息。2.信道编码的基本方法:信道编码的目的是在传输过程中增加冗余信息,以便在接收端能够检测和纠正错误。常见的信道编码方法包括:(1)分组码:分组码是将信息序列分为若干个固定长度的组,对每个组进行编码,从而形成编码序列。常见的分组码有汉明码、循环码等。汉明码是一种线性分组码,通过在信息位之间插入校验位,使得每个码字之间的距离尽可能大,从而提高纠错能力。循环码是一种基于多项式运算的编码方法,通过多项式和校验多项式的运算,得到编码序列。(2)卷积码:卷积码是一种利用卷积运算的编码方法,将信息序列与卷积核进行卷积运算,得到编码序列。卷积码具有较好的纠错性能和较低的编码复杂度,广泛应用于数字通信系统中。3.编码技术的应用:(1)数字通信:在数字通信系统中,信源编码用于将原始信号转换为数字信号,信道编码用于增加冗余信息,提高传输的可靠性。例如,在无线通信系统中,信源编码可以采用哈夫曼编码或香农-范诺编码,信道编码可以采用卷积码或分组码。(2)数据压缩:在数据压缩领域,编码技术用于减少数据的冗余信息,从而减少数据的大小。常见的压缩算法有JPEG、MP3等。例如,JPEG图像压缩算法利用了图像的二维相关性,采用离散余弦变换和量化编码,将图像数据压缩为更小的文件大小。(3)密码学:在密码学领域,编码技术用于保护信息的机密性和完整性。常见的加密算法有AES、RSA等。例如,AES加密算法是一种对称加密算法,采用分组密码和循环加密的方式,将明文转换为密文,保护信息的机密性。总结:信源编码和信道编码是信息论与编码领域中的重要内容,它们分别用于减少信息的冗余和提高传输的可靠性。通过学习信源编码和信道编码的基本方法及其应用,学生可以了解编码技术在数字通信、数据压缩、密码学等领域的实际应用,培养他们的应用能力和创新思维。在教学过程中,教师可以通过案例分析、实践操作等方式,帮助学生更好地理解和掌握信源编码和信道编码的知识点。在详细补充和说明信源编码和信道编码的基本方法及其应用时,我们可以进一步深入探讨这些技术的理论基础、实现步骤、性能评估以及在现实世界中的应用案例。1.信源编码的深入探讨:(1)理论基础:信源编码的理论基础是信息熵,由克劳德·香农提出。信息熵是一个衡量信息不确定性的度量,它定义了信源的最小平均编码长度。信源编码的目标是最小化编码的平均长度,同时保持信息的可恢复性。(2)实现步骤:信源编码的实现通常包括信源概率模型的建立、编码效率的优化、编码算法的设计和实现。例如,哈夫曼编码的实现步骤包括统计信源符号的概率分布、构建哈夫曼树、为每个符号分配编码。(3)性能评估:信源编码的性能通常通过编码效率来评估,编码效率可以用平均码长与信息熵的比值来衡量。理想的信源编码应该接近信源的熵,这意味着编码几乎没有增加额外的冗余信息。(4)应用案例:在数字图像和视频压缩中,信源编码技术被广泛应用。例如,JPEG图像压缩标准使用了一种基于离散余弦变换(DCT)和量化技术的信源编码方法,而H.264视频编码标准则采用了更复杂的帧内和帧间预测以及变换编码技术。2.信道编码的深入探讨:(1)理论基础:信道编码的理论基础是信道容量,它定义了在给定的信道条件下,能够无误差传输信息的最大速率。信道编码的目标是在不超出信道容量的前提下,增加传输的可靠性。(2)实现步骤:信道编码的实现包括选择合适的编码方案、确定编码参数、进行编码操作和译码操作。例如,卷积码的实现涉及到卷积编码器的设计和译码算法的选择。(3)性能评估:信道编码的性能通常通过误码率(BER)来评估,误码率是指在接收端接收到的错误比特数与总比特数之比。一个好的信道编码应该能够在噪声和干扰的存在下,将误码率降低到可接受的水平。(4)应用案例:在无线通信系统中,信道编码尤为重要。例如,3G和4G移动通信标准中使用的卷积码和涡轮码,以及5G标准中使用的极化码,都是为了提高数据传输的可靠性和效率。通过数学公式和图形解释信息熵、信道容量等概念,帮助学生建立理论框架。利用计算机仿真工具,让学生观察不同编码方案在不同信道条件下的性能表现。分析实际通信

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论